There are two main types of field effect transistor, the junction field effect transistor or jfet and the insulatedgate field effect transistor or igfet, which is more commonly known as the standard metal oxide semiconductor field effect transistor or mosfet for short. The two common families of fets, the junction fet jfet and the metal oxide semiconductor fet mosfet differ in the way the gate contact is made on the sourcedrain channel. The crucial difference between jfet and mosfet is that in jfets, the conductivity of the channel is controlled by the electric field across the reversebiased pn junction. Conversely, in mosfet, the conductivity of the channel is controlled by transverse electric field across insulating layer deposited on the semiconductor material. Definition a jfet, or junction fieldeffect transistor, or jugfet, is a fet in which the gate is created by reversebiased junction as opposed to the mosfet which creates a junction via a field generated by conductive gate, separated from the gate region by a thin insulator.
